MANILA, Philippines – At least 30 passengers were injured after a bus slammed into the concrete beam of the EDSA-Santolan flyover Tuesday evening, March 31.
The accident occurred at around 9 pm along the northbound lane of EDSA-Santolan, forcing the temporary closure of the lane to vehicular traffic.
The impact damaged the windshield of the Worthy bus bound for Fairview in Quezon City.
The injured passengers were rushed to the East Avenue Medical Center for treatment.
According to radio DZMM, the 26-year-old bus driver said he was forced to swerve to avoid another vehicle that was trying to cut into the lane.
The Metropolitan Manila Development Authority (MMDA) advised motorists to take extra precaution as thousands of passengers head out for the Holy Week break.
The agency earlier conducted surprise random testing at the Araneta bus terminal in Cubao to ensure that drivers of passenger buses are not under the influence of alcohol. – Rappler.com
